It is great that you are taking phentermine now and if you can stick to a calorie controlled diet of around 1200 calories a day CONSISTENTLY for the next few months... you will have amazing results! Most people fall off the wagon because they are not consistent kimking. That is the secret. Taking phen will help you tremendously as it is a powerful appetite suppressant.

There are lots of diet tips around phenforum however if you keep your carbs to around 130-180 a day, calories around 1200 and eat plenty of fresh vegetables, fruit, salad, lean meats and keep fats and sugars to a minimum you cannot go wrong really.

I just ate less and in moderation. My portion sizes shrunk considerably once I got onto phen. Don't forget to start a journal soon!

Welcome again, Kim! Such good advice already given here that can't add to it much except my personal experience was this:
Count calories+ eat 6 x day. Eat some form of protein EACH time. Cheese, milk, nuts, beans, chicken, turkey, beef, pork, tuna, etc. Eat only whole grains+complex carbs.Eat breakfast every day ASAP~it jumpstarts your engine to burn calories. Cut out soda, wh rice, wh bread, sweets, cakes, cookies, fries, wh potatoes...Eat salads made w/ Romaine, tomatoes, carrots, mushrooms, 1/4c diced apple, bell peppers, broccoli slaw+keep it ready w/fat-free dressing.

Drink water ALL DAY. Record your daily intake for 1 week. Count drinks, too. Try lemon, soy sauce or salsa~ Don't eat less than 1,000 cal or your body will lower your metabolism and slow your loss. Be patient and it will pay off in consistent weight loss, more energy and fewer cravings.

Make sure meals have a healthy mix of nutrients. Fats+protein are slower to digest than carbs. Carbs digest in 2 hs, protein takes 4 hours to digest and fat takes up to 6 hours, which explains why people on low-carb diets have less hunger than those on low-fat diets.

A balanced-nutrient plans=better hunger control. Work to develop healthy habits. Avoid mindless eating w/TV or movies.

No more fast foods. Find time to prepare and eat your meals slowly. When dieting it's easy to fall back into your old habits. A food diary is a great way to help. Write down everything you eat +drink. It forces you to give conscious thought to what you eat. It can be a great asset to remind yourself what to eat. COUNT YOUR CALORIES!

Berries: Blueberries, strawberries, raspberries and blackberries have few calories and are great for health.
Citrus Fruit: Rich in vitamins, minerals and dietary fiber+ are essential for normal development. Sugar free Jell-O w/non-fat, no calorie dairy whipped topping: A dieters dream~
Egg whites are very low in calories, have no fat, no cholesterol, and are loaded with protein.
Crunchy Veggies: Have all crunchy veggies you wish. A+in nutrition. Try fresh snap beans, broccoli, cauliflower, cabbage, Brussels sprouts,etc.
